Buffalo Kids and Families Find More Room at the YMCA

  • Local Champion: Johnson County Family YMCA
  • Date Funded: June 9, 2026
  • Grant Amount: $14,932

Buffalo’s Johnson County Family YMCA serves hundreds of families, but while the Y offers programs for adults and school-aged kids, children under six are often left with no room to move or play. To fill this gap, one YMCA staff member reached out to LOR with a solution. LOR’s funding will help the Johnson County Family YMCA transform an unused storage room into a dedicated activity space for kids under six, featuring a play set, cushioned mats, and a traverse wall. During youth basketball game nights, the Y will provide supervision, giving families a place everyone can enjoy.
